Jared Kushners building is a filthy deathtrap: lawsuit

A Greenwich Village building owned by Donald Trump’s son-in-law Jared Kushner is a sewage-spewing powder keg waiting to explode, according to a new lawsuit by a former commercial tenant.

Eran Wasjwol ran a franchise location of the upscale grilled cheese chain Meltkraft at 101 MacDougal St. from 2014 until this past summer, when he vacated the space after a series of sewage leaks and out of concerns over an illegal electrical connection, according to his lawsuit.

Kushner bought the five-story building in 2015 and was largely an absent landlord, Wasjwol says in court papers.

Wasjwol’s company, Valley Shepherd 442 LLC, is suing KC3 – 101 MacDougal Street, LLC, which owns the property.

The suit says that entity is controlled by Ivanka Trump’s husband, Jared Kushner.
